      <image:caption>Austin “Auz” Miles grew up in Durham, North Carolina. As a young girl, Austin was inspired by distorted figures and the stories paintings could tell about African-American culture. Realizing her yearning to create at a young age, Austin began attending Durham School of the Arts at the age of eleven. Upon graduation, Austin relocated to Richmond, Virginia in 2012 to attend Virginia Commonwealth University School of the Arts (VCU); majoring in Communication Arts, and minoring in Painting &amp; Printmaking. During her time at VCU, Austin decided that she was capable of pursuing a professional career in painting. In fall 2015, Austin launched Auz Can on her social media. Auz Can is a self motivating campaign that encourages people to believe in themselves and to follow one’s dreams. Shortly following the launch of Auz Can, Austin had her first solo exhibition in February 2016, titled AUZ. Since then, Austin “Auz” Miles has shown her work in Richmond VA, Washington D.C, Atlanta GA, and Cusco Peru. In Fall 2017, Austin Miles won the Amendment Art and Literary Journal Art Award, where her painting ‘Enough’ was published in the Amendment Art and Literary Journal December issue. Austin Miles graduated from VCU Arts with her Bachelors of Fine Arts in December 2017. Austin “Auz” Miles was first introduced to murals in the Spring of 2017, while collaborating to create Richmond’s first mural created by and specifically for black girls. It was then she realized the positive impact, importance, and representation that murals can provide for a community. In October 2018, Austin was chosen along with nine other muralists to participate in the Virginia Museum of History and Culture first mural exhibit, titled Fresh Paint. The Fresh Paint exhibit is currently on display until April 21, 2019. Austin is a practicing painter, graphic designer, and muralist in Richmond, VA. Austin uses color, texture, and distorted human and animal figures in her work, to embody her own stories; in an attempt to contribute to the conversation about Black female experiences.</image:caption>

      <image:caption>I was born in Colombia in 1980 and graduated with a Fine Arts Degree in 2006, as well as a Masters in Education in 2011 in Bogotá.  My involvement with artistic education has been very active since 2007, as an Art Teacher for Elementary, Middle and High School groups in different schools and non-profit organizations.  In 2015 my family and I moved to the United States and I have been living and working in the Richmond area to date. Richmond is a place where my artistic practice has grown significantly, connecting me to different people, communities, organizations and institutions to work on creative healing projects and ways of visibilizing a change of narrative into our different cultural identities.  In 2019 my work was recognized as the cover story for the Top 40 Under 40 from Richmond’s Style Weekly Magazine, highlighting my role as an Art Program Director with Sacred Heart Center and co directing the ARCA project (Art, Reconciliation and Civic Advocacy) with RVA Thrives, connecting African American and Latin American youth through public art. At the end of this same year I was able to present my independent dance and drawing project called Migration Flow, where we celebrated the first National Immigrants Day in Virginia.  And in November I had the chance to design and share a TEDx Youth talk, focused on the different ways we can use Creative Languages to transform barriers into opportunities.</image:caption>

      <image:caption>Ed Trask, after growing up in Loudoun County VA, left his rural existence, moved to Richmond VA and enrolled into the Virginia Commonwealth University’s painting program. While in school he spent every waking hour playing music in the mid 80’s Richmond punk scene and painting. By his third year in school, after many attempts to get gallery attention, he decided to make the many dilapidated buildings surrounding his school his gallery. Paintings were painted directly on buildings, or done on boards and screwed onto the buildings illegally until the city was covered. In 1992 Ed graduated with a painting degree and moved to Washington D.C. where he started touring with Dischord records band the Holy Rollers, and continued to paint illegal murals all over the world. Three years later he moved back to Richmond to join the band Kepone . While the demand for his paintings started to grow, he figured he should start a gallery and make a go at mural and sign work. Since then the work has never stopped flowing in, and Ed’s paintings and murals have been collected into many permanent collections including Gap, Capitol One, Dominion Energy, Fortune Magazine, N.B.C. Altria, Media General , Old Navy, .Ed is the cofounder of The RVA Street art Festival and has worked on community mural projects throughout the world . His studio is in Richmond where he lives with his beautiful wife and two children.</image:caption>

      <image:caption>Hamilton Glass is a painter and public artist living in Richmond, Virginia. His work focuses around using public art to build up communities, and create spaces in which the community members feel they have a stake in their surroundings. To him, it is vital that he uses his work in ways that serve the public and engage people through art. He believes in the power of art, which can hold communities together, and increase equity around access to the arts. Hamilton started his art career as an architect, and after working in the field for 7 years discovered his true passion lied with painting. His paintings, however, are reminiscent of his past as an architect through technique and style. He often utilizes geometric shapes, line, and color to create bold, graphic murals that work with the existing architecture or landscape to create site-specific works of art. One of the most important themes Glass likes to work with in his designs is movement–his work carries energy and momentum, either within the piece itself by moving the viewers eyes through layers of color and line, or more physically, in large scale murals. He uses rhythmic lines to connect vibrant colors, often adding in imagery/objects that more directly represent the concepts in his work. Glass is honored to be a frequent collaborator with organizations who are  focused on community growth and outreach. This part of his practice offers him the opportunity to give back to the community through his art and is a huge inspiration in itself.</image:caption>

      <image:caption>One afternoon when MeMe was 17 at the Truckee California Skate Park where she skateboarded with mostly boys, Meme watched a freight train pass by that was transformed by vivid, spray-painted letters. Her sense of social justice already ran deep, and that graffiti was a beautiful act of defiance to her. Beautiful Act of Defiance MeMe quickly developed a signature graff style that wove in her sense of local culture, she also discovered another talent: Her work with plants grew into a profession where she could enhance weddings, photoshoots, and events. murals, skateboarding, and flowers are the trifecta of her creative life. She is the first woman graffiti artist to get sponsored by Monster energy. Surrounded by men in the skate and art culture, she gravitated toward other women artists of all kinds. Meme’s high energy style of magnetizing people together produced an all-female mural in industrial West Oakland. She noticed that all the ladies there supported each other rather than competing, and the success of that public art inspired her to form Few and Far. This all-women street art and skateboard crew is a 20-member, international organization that has completed over 100 art commissions and projects in the U.S and abroad.</image:caption>

      <image:caption>Nils Westergard (NILS.RVA) is a nomadic 28-year-old Belgian-American street artist and filmmaker based in Richmond, Virginia. Starting with graffiti at a young age in the Washington, DC area he honed his skills painting tunnels, bridges, and theatrical stage sets. His intricate hand-cut stencil work set a foundation for his studio practice and landed him at Virginia Commonwealth University where he studied film, making hip-hop music videos combining his crafts. After graduating he set out to paint a different European city every week for 6 months, and established himself as a rising figure in the street art world. Today his massive, drippy, black and white portraits can be found on walls around the world, followed closely by his immensely detailed stencil work in galleries. A member of the Amsterdam based Multi-Syndicate Crew he splits his time between Richmond, VA and Europe.</image:caption>

      <image:caption>Barry O’Keefe is an artist from Richmond, Virginia working in printmaking, painting, and public art. Thematically, his work engages with cultural amnesia, neglected public spaces, and the design of the contemporary landscape. In 2016 he transformed a derelict boxcar into a mobile mural and performance stage for a national music festival. In 2017, Open Inbox, his series of functional public sculptures was installed in Richmond’s parks in partnership with Richmond’s Public Arts Commission. In 2019 he created a giant, rolling shadow puppet theater for a collaborative project that won the InLight festival People’s Choice Award. His work has been exhibited in five countries and seven states and can be found in many private and public collections, including the Valentine Museum, the Black History Museum of Virginia, and the Library of Virginia.</image:caption>
